A Deep Dive into Accommodation and Amenities
The guest rooms at Boulder Station are designed with comfort and functionality in mind. While not overwhelmingly luxurious, they provide a clean, well-maintained, and reasonably spacious environment for travelers. Available room types cater to varied needs, from standard rooms ideal for solo travelers or couples to suites offering larger spaces and added amenities for families or groups. Each room typically includes essential features such as comfortable bedding, a flat-screen television, a work desk, and a private bathroom. Guests consistently praise the hotel's commitment to cleanliness, ensuring a pleasant stay. The relatively quiet atmosphere, particularly compared to the bustling Strip hotels, is another frequently cited advantage.
Beyond the rooms themselves, Boulder Station boasts an impressive array of amenities. A large casino floor offers a wide selection of slot machines, table games, and a race and sports book for those wishing to try their luck. Multiple dining options are available, ranging from casual eateries and food courts to more upscale restaurants catering to different tastes. The property also features a large movie theater, a bowling alley, a fitness center, and a sprawling pool complex, creating a self-contained entertainment hub for guests. For families, the inclusion of a kids’ play area adds another layer of convenience. The hotel’s commitment to providing a comprehensive resort experience sets it apart from many similarly priced competitors.

Navigating Local Transportation
Familiarizing yourself with the local transportation options around Boulder Station can significantly enhance your overall experience. The Regional Transportation Commission of Southern Nevada (RTC) operates a comprehensive bus network that serves the entire Las Vegas area. Several bus routes stop near Boulder Station, providing access to the Strip, downtown Las Vegas, and other popular destinations. Purchasing a day pass or a multi-day pass can be a cost-effective option if you plan to use public transportation frequently. Rideshare services like Uber and Lyft are also readily available, offering a more convenient but potentially more expensive alternative. Taxis are another option, but they can be more difficult to hail in certain areas. Careful consideration of your budget and travel plans will help you choose the most suitable transportation method.
